A Level 2 electrician holds a distinct and vital role within the electrical industry. Unlike general electricians who focus on internal wiring and appliance installation, Level 2 specialists are authorized to work directly on the service network-- the lines that link premises to the main power grid. This consists of whatever from the pole to the meter box, including overhead and underground service lines, and even the installation of new service mains. Their work is often outdoors, exposed to the components, and requires an extensive understanding of network guidelines and safety procedures.
Becoming a Level 2 electrician is no small task. It demands years of fundamental electrical experience, usually gained as a certified electrician, website followed by specialized training and strenuous assessments. This innovative training covers locations such as overhead line work, underground cabling, metering setups, and network security treatments. The various accreditations within Level 2 enable various scopes of work. For instance, some may focus on disconnections and reconnections, while others are certified to install and repair underground service lines, or even undertake more complicated tasks like updating service capability for larger homes.
Among the most common reasons a house owner may call upon a Level 2 electrician is for a service upgrade. As properties age or as electrical power consumption increases with the addition of air conditioning, heated pool, or charging stations for electrical cars, the existing electrical infrastructure may end up being inadequate. A Level 2 expert examines the current capability, creates an appropriate upgrade, and after that skillfully changes or enhances the service mains to meet the new needs, ensuring the home has a safe and dependable power supply.
Another important service offered is the connection of brand-new facilities to the grid. Whether it's a new construct or a granny flat being added to an existing residential or commercial property, the preliminary connection to the network falls directly within the Level 2 scope. This includes communicating with the energy service provider, installing the required metering devices, and making sure all work abides by strict safety and regulatory requirements before the power can be formally switched on.
The expansion of renewable resource sources has likewise substantially broadened the function of Level 2 electricians. With more homes and businesses installing solar photovoltaic systems, these specialists are often called upon to set up wise meters or perform service upgrades to accommodate the two-way circulation of electrical energy. Their expertise guarantees that these green energy solutions are effortlessly integrated into the existing grid, allowing for efficient energy production and intake.
Safety is, obviously, vital in all electrical work, however particularly so when handling live network connections. Level 2 electricians are meticulously trained in danger assessment, lockout/tagout procedures, and working at heights or in confined spaces. They are equipped with specialized individual protective devices (PPE) and adhere to rigorous industry standards to mitigate risks. Their deep understanding of network diagrams and fault finding is vital for quickly and securely solving power interruptions or electrical issues that come from at the service point.
In addition, these experienced tradespeople play a vital function in maintaining the integrity and dependability of the electrical network. They are often the first responders to downed power lines, harmed service mains, or malfunctioning meters, working diligently to restore power and ensure the safety of the neighborhood. Their rapid action and problem-solving abilities are vital in minimizing interruption and ensuring a constant supply of electrical power.
